Стандартный интерфейс OData в 1С — полное руководство по работе с протоколом передачи данных

Интерфейс OData стал стандартным взаимодействием между приложениями и службами, предлагая единый способ доступа и управления данными. В 1С данный интерфейс применяется для работы с информационными базами, позволяя обмениваться данными с другими программами, веб-сервисами и облачными системами.

С использованием OData 1С предоставляет возможность удобного и гибкого чтения, фильтрации, сортировки и редактирования данных информационной базы. OData предоставляет целый набор запросов и операций, которые можно применять для извлечения конкретных данных, обновления или создания новых записей, а также для реализации сложной бизнес-логики.

В данном руководстве мы подробно рассмотрим основные моменты работы с OData в 1С. Вы узнаете, как настроить и подключить OData сервис, как формировать запросы к данным Информационной базы, как правильно использовать фильтры, сортировку и группировку, а также как применять расширенные возможности OData, такие как транзакции, батч-запросы и управление метаданными.

При использовании OData в 1С вы сможете значительно упростить и оптимизировать работу с данными, увеличить производительность и удобство интерфейса, а также повысить возможности интеграции вашей информационной базы с другими системами.

Описание протокола OData

Основной принцип протокола OData — использование REST (Representational State Transfer) архитектурного стиля, который определяет простой и единый способ взаимодействия клиента и сервера. OData использует URL-адреса для идентификации ресурсов и выполняет операции CRUD (Create, Read, Update, Delete) над этими ресурсами.

ОData поддерживает различные типы запросов, такие как GET, POST, PUT и DELETE. GET-запросы используются для получения данных, POST-запросы — для добавления новых данных, PUT-запросы — для обновления существующих данных, а DELETE-запросы — для удаления данных.

В ответ на запросы OData возвращает данные в формате Atom или JSON. Atom — это формат для обмена данными на основе XML, который обеспечивает структурирование и описательные возможности данных. JSON (JavaScript Object Notation) — это легкий и удобочитаемый формат, понятный многим языкам программирования.

Одним из ключевых преимуществ протокола OData является его расширяемость. ОData позволяет добавлять дополнительные свойства и операции к существующим сущностям данных, что делает его очень гибким и масштабируемым.

Компания Microsoft является основным разработчиком и поддерживающей организацией протокола OData. ОData широко применяется в различных областях, таких как интеграция приложений, обмен данными между различными системами и построение многоуровневых сервисов на основе веб-технологий.

МетодОписание
GETИспользуется для получения данных
POSTИспользуется для добавления новых данных
PUTИспользуется для обновления существующих данных
DELETEИспользуется для удаления данных

Использование OData в 1С

Реализация OData в 1С предоставляет стандартизованный интерфейс для запросов и модификации данных. С помощью OData можно выполнять различные операции, такие как чтение, фильтрация, сортировка, группировка, обновление, создание и удаление данных.

Для использования OData в 1С необходимо создать или настроить соответствующий сервис данных. Доступ к сервису осуществляется через URL-адрес, который определяется в соответствии с описанием сервиса. При работе с OData в 1С используются запросы, которые передаются в качестве параметров URL-адреса. Результаты запроса можно получить в XML- или JSON-формате.

Использование OData в 1С позволяет упростить интеграцию с другими информационными системами, обеспечивая стандартизованный формат данных и унифицированный интерфейс. OData также обеспечивает возможность доступа к данным информационной базы 1С с помощью веб-служб, что позволяет использовать данные из 1С в других приложениях и веб-сервисах.

Однако при использовании OData в 1С необходимо учитывать некоторые ограничения и особенности. Например, OData не поддерживает все типы данных 1С, поэтому некоторые данные могут быть недоступны для передачи через OData. Также не все операции, доступные в 1С, могут быть выполнены через OData. Поэтому перед использованием OData в 1С рекомендуется изучить документацию и убедиться в его соответствии поставленным требованиям и задачам.

Оцените статью
Добавить комментарий